一码多用:跨平台开发让App无处不在
发布:沃德网络 发布时间:2025-07-25 12:16:55
咱们都知道,在这个数字化的世界里,各种各样的应用程序,也就是App,已经成了我们生活里不可或缺的一部分。对于我们这些App的“厨师”来说,琢磨着怎么把一道“菜”(App)做得既美味(好用),又能满足五湖四海各种“口味”(操作系统)的需求,可真是个大挑战。这时候,跨平台开发就像变魔法一样出现了,它让我只需要用心“烹制”一份主代码,就能让我的App既能在安卓的“大锅”里炖出香气,也能在苹果的“烤箱”里烤出金黄,甚至还能在Windows的“微波炉”里快速“加热”,保证哪儿都能闻到那诱人的App“香气”,顺利运行。
您可以想象一下,要是没有跨平台开发这回事,我估计就得变成一个身兼数职的多面手了,得为了安卓、苹果、Windows这些系统,各自去捣鼓一套App。这感觉就像同时在三个不同的厨房里,分别炒着三道菜,不仅忙得脚不沾地,而且耗费的时间和金钱也会成倍增加。幸好,跨平台开发就像一把万能的瑞士军刀,一套代码就能解决好几个系统的问题。这样一来,不仅大大提升了我们开发的效率,还能确保用户不管用的是什么设备,都能享受到统一又流畅的服务体验,在不同的设备间切换时,感觉就像在家一样自在。
在跨平台开发的“美食江湖”里,有几位名气响当当的“明星厨具”,比如React Native、Flutter和Xamarin,它们就像不同品牌的多功能烤箱,能帮我更轻松、更便捷地准备我的“菜品”(App)。我呀,只需要好好掌握这些工具的使用技巧,就能轻轻松松地把我的App送进用户的手机、平板或者电脑里,完全不用管什么平台限制,更不用重复那些繁琐的劳动。
不过话说回来,跨平台开发也不是什么都搞得定的“神药”,它也有自己的小脾气,就像有些菜肴,虽然能用一套基本做法,但最终还是得根据不同的“食客”(操作系统)做点特别的调整和优化。这就要求我们开发者,既要有掌控全局的大视野,也要能注意到那些细枝末节。在保证核心代码能跨平台运行的同时,还得努力让每个系统上的用户都能获得最棒的体验。
说到底,跨平台开发就是这样一个让开发者既能效率倍增,又能保证产品质量的“神奇法宝”。它不光帮我省下了宝贵的时间和成本,还让我的App能轻轻松松地触达每一个用户设备。作为一名互联网的“烹饪艺术家”,我可得好好掌握这门手艺,为用户不断奉上更多样化、更美味的数字化“美食”呢。